Encryption
Method Description
Enable Library
Managed
For use with Q-EKM. Enables encryption
support via a connected Q-EKM server for all
encryption-capable tape drives and media
assigned to the partition.
Allow
Application
Managed
Not for use with Q-EKM. Allows an external
backup application to provide encryption
support to all encryption-capable tape drives
and media within the partition. The library
will NOT communicate with the Q-EKM
server on this partition.
This is the default setting if you have
encryption-capable tape drives in the
partition. This option should remain selected
unless you are connecting the library to an
external Q-EKM server.
Note: If you want an external application to
manage encryption, you must specifically
configure the application to do so. The library
will not participate in performing this type of
encryption.
Unsupported Means that no tape drives in the partition
support encryption.
If
Unsupported is shown, it will be greyed out
and you will not be able to change the setting.
